
Ivan Toney's Brace Leads Al-Ahli to 2-1 Victory Over Al-Ain
Ivan Toney showcased his exceptional talent by scoring twice within 10 minutes after being substituted onto the pitch, propelling Al-Ahli to a 2-1 triumph over Al-Ain on Monday. This victory has secured Al-Ahli’s advancement to the knockout rounds of the Asian Champions League Elite.
Toney, who transferred to Al-Ahli in August for a reported £40 million ($50 million), was brought on in the 65th minute. He made an immediate impact, scoring his first goal from a header off Riyad Mahrez's free kick and his second from another well-placed cross by Mahrez, all within a brief four-minute period.
This performance marks a significant moment in Toney's season, as he has so far scored six goals in 14 matches across all competitions for Al-Ahli. Toney remains committed to giving his best for the team and building on this recent success.
